  5. Just for clarification, it’s not necessarily that lithium batteries don’t like to sit for a long time, but they don’t like to sit for a long time with no charge. When a Li ion battery has no charge it will actually start to dissolve the anode (I am pretty sure, it’s been a while). Which if you have no anode or cathode, you have no battery. So if you are going to store a device for any amount of time, you should make sure to charge it from time to time.
